Last week was the annual Founders’ Day celebration in our local town of Dripping Springs, Texas. This is a great weekend starting with a parade on the Friday evening and followed by two days of carnival, arts and crafts and, above all, barbecue. The barbecue competition drew somewhere over 120 teams from all over the state leaves the town smelling absolutely wonderful all weekend.
